Accommodations
Bunchrew House Hotel offers 16 distinctly named rooms, each inspired by local places and Scottish clans. The four Premium Rooms measure a minimum of 320 square feet and all provide sea views with en-suite bathrooms. Notably, some rooms feature unique elements such as a whirlpool bath or a conservatory.
Dining Experience
The hotel's dining room, recognized with two AA Rosettes, provides exceptional views over the Beauly Firth with menus that change regularly. High-quality meals are crafted using locally sourced ingredients, catering to various dietary needs, including options for vegetarians and vegans. Booking is recommended at least 48 hours in advance for afternoon tea, showcasing a selection of homemade pastries and savory delights.
Historic Setting
Located on the southern shore of the Beauly Firth, Bunchrew House represents a fine example of 16th-century architecture. This 400-year-old mansion offers a peaceful retreat, positioned just outside Inverness for convenient access to local attractions. Guests can explore gardens teeming with wildlife, as well as scenic views of the Firth and surrounding landscapes.
Outdoor Activities
Guests can partake in various outdoor experiences, including golf at nearby championship courses such as Castle Stuart and Royal Dornoch. Walking and cycling enthusiasts can enjoy paths leading through woodlands and along the estate. The hotel also facilitates shooting and fishing activities, providing packed lunches and secure storage.
Pet-Friendly Policies
Bunchrew House welcomes well-behaved pets with a small charge per night, ensuring a comfortable stay for guests traveling with their furry companions. Pets are required to be on leads within the building, but they can explore the expansive grounds freely. This provides an inclusive atmosphere for pet owners looking to enjoy a Highland retreat.

Dining Onsite
Bunchrew House Hotel showcases a delightful dining experience at the Cedar Tree Restaurant, where traditional Scottish and French cuisine come to life. With stunning views over the Beauly Firth, guests can indulge in authentic flavors in a cozy yet sophisticated setting.
Cedar Tree Restaurant
French and Scottish local fare
Ambiance
Charming wood-panelled restaurant with panoramic views of the Beauly Firth and mountains, perfect for family gatherings, romantic dinners, or casual lunches.
Key Offerings
The restaurant boasts 2 AA Rosettes for culinary excellence, offers personalized menu designs by the chef, and serves highland Afternoon Tea upon arrival. Guests can also enjoy tea and refreshments on the scenic lawns overlooking the Firth.
Reservation
Recommended for dinner and high tea.
Open for breakfast, lunch, dinner, and high tea; hours vary.
